Monica Gandhi, MD, is Professor of Medicine at University of California, San Francisco (UCSF) / Zuckerberg San Francisco General Hospital. The public record shows 462 publications with 15,992 citations (h-index 66), centered on HIV/AIDS Research and Interventions, HIV/AIDS drug development and treatment, HIV Research and Treatment. It also documents an investigator role on 5 registered clinical trials, industry payments reported by 7 companies, 21 NIH-funded awards (2004–2026).
